Counseling coming to Greenfield

Greenfield will be the site of the first branch out of the addiction counseling services of Chillicothe’s Friel & Associates, and it is set to open no later than May 1.

According to Patricia Friel, who opened Friel & Associates in Chillicothe in 2011, the outpatient services offered will include intensive outpatient groups, substance abuse education groups, relapse prevention groups, after-care groups, individual counseling, crisis intervention, and case management.

The Greenfield branch will be housed at 1020 Jefferson St., Friel said, and the opening could happen before May 1 as work is progressing at the site and she said it will be ready for inspections soon.

The company’s mission statement as listed on its website is: “to provide the people with quality outpatient addiction services in an environment that is safe, comfortable and conducive to recovery.”

“We are abstinence based and strive to holistically assess and treat clients in order to reduce relapse risk through healthy and productive lifestyles,” the website says. “We believe every life is capable of change and it’s never too late to make those changes.”

The choice to open a branch in Greenfield, Friel said, was to fill a need in the community that was first brought to her attention by a staff member who lived in Greenfield. Friel said speaking to local officials highlighted the need as well.

The counseling center works with the courts and Children Services agencies, and accepts walk-in referrals. The Greenfield branch will be no different. Friel said that by working together with other local agencies there has been “excellent success.”

“It takes everybody working together,” she said, to combat the addiction issues that have left no community untouched.

When the Greenfield branch opens the initial hours of operation will be 8:30 a.m. to 5 p.m., Monday through Friday. The days and hours will expand as needed, she said.

She said the counselors that will staff the Greenfield branch all have not only master’s degrees, but “several years of experience” in substance abuse counseling.

The move to Greenfield is not to be in competition with other area agencies, Friel said, but to answer a need where it was needed.

“We are excited to hopefully be a part of the solution” to the addiction issues faced in the Greenfield area, she said.
